Output f03df6057b4cd8560902b8d37c90b7b050782c24a8361cc38820dd4e6e94f76d:15

value
569808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e16d22640bad38710cbb21a6ba268b76284b957b OP_EQUAL
address
3NExhVWjDHzz1zAu7Y2N2an1JRdNPu6Xy7
transaction
f03df6057b4cd8560902b8d37c90b7b050782c24a8361cc38820dd4e6e94f76d
spent
true